Mental disorder or mental illness can be defined as those conditions that affect the mood, thinking, behavior, and personality of an individual. Mental disorders can also affect a person’s daily activities and communication skills. Mental disorders are one of most common health conditions in India. There is a wide range of conditions that fall under mental disorders, many of which may have overlapping features. Some of the common types of mental disorders include,

  • Neuro developmental disorders. Neurodevelopment disorders are those disorders which affect the development of the brain and central nervous system. Most commonly they occur in children at a very young age and affect the functioning of the brain and central nervous system. Neurodevelopment disorders involve,
  • speech disorders. Speech disorder is a condition which makes it difficult for a person to communicate with others. People with speech disorder find it difficult to pronounce a word and understand others. Most commonly, speech disorders occur in children at a young age, but they can also affect adults.
    • Schizophrenia. Schizophrenia is a condition which affects a person’s ability to think, feel or behavior. The information about schizophrenia is very limited. Researchers are trying to find out more about the cause and prevention of schizophrenia.
    • Autism spectrum disorder. Autism occurs in children at a very young age. It is also considered as a birth disorder which affects the person’s ability to communicate, learn new things, socialize, understand others, and similar.
    • Attention deficit hyperactivity disorder (ADHD). ADHD is one of the most common types of neurodevelopment disorder, which occurs in children in their childhood, causing attention difficulties and hyper impulsiveness.
    • Intellectual disabilities. Intellectual disabilities or mental retardation is a condition which makes it difficult for a person to learn new things, develop new skills, or adapt to the environment.
  • Anxiety disorder. Anxiety is an emotional disorder which causes fast heart rate, rapid breathing, tiredness and sweating. In this disorder, the patient suddenly starts feeling nervous, restless and scared. Anxiety is one of the most common mental disorders which affect anybody at any age.
  • Depressive disorder. Just like anxiety, depression is also an emotional disorder which affects the mood of a person in a negative way. Depression is one of the most common and serious mental disorders. Depression can also lead to suicidal thoughts in a person’s mind.
  • Personality disorder. Personality disorder can be described as a change in a person’s behavior, thinking, mood and emotions. Personality disorder makes it very difficult to understand the true nature of a person.
